GoldenEye 007 Reloaded Will Come To PS3 and Xbox 360

image

Back in 1997, GoldenEye 007 was released on Nintendo 64. The game has been recognized as a great FPS game, but also one of the best games on Nintendo 64. In 2010, a reimagining of the original game was released on Nintendo Wii. It is obvious that the GoldenEye 007 experience has only been on Nintendo systems. That is about to change.

Screenshots have been released of a new reimagining of the classic game that many gamers know and love. This new game, known as GoldenEye 007 Reloaded, will be released on PS3 and Xbox 360, rather than the Wii. The screenshots clearly show that the game's graphics will be a major upgrade compared to the game released in '97. The game has not been officially announced by Activision or Nintendo, so it is unsaid that the game is a port of the Wii title or if it will be redone. More information should reveal itself soon because Activision has a Comic-Con event tomorrow. For now, take a look at some of the screenshots:
